Composition:
AZELASTINE-140MCG + FLUTICASONE FUROATE-27.5MCG
Uses:
Treatment of Allergic symptoms.
Medicinal Benefits:
Allegra Nasal Duo Nasal Spray 7 gm is a combination of two drugs: Fluticasone furoate and Azelastine, used to treat allergic symptoms such as sneezing, runny nose, congestion, stuffy nose or watery eyes. Fluticasone furoate belongs to the class of corticosteroids that works by acting inside cells of the nasal lining. It stops the release of certain chemicals in the body that cause inflammatory reactions, thereby providing relief from sneezing, runny or blocked nose and sinus discomfort. Azelastine belongs to the class of antihistamines (anti-allergic drugs) that works by blocking the action of histamine, a substance responsible for causing allergic reactions. It helps relieve symptoms of allergies such as sneezing, running nose, watery eyes, itching, swelling, and congestion or stiffness. Together Allegra Nasal Duo Nasal Spray 7 gm relieves allergic symptoms, including seasonal allergies and reduces inflammation of nasal passage.

No, you are recommended not to use Allegra Nasal Duo Nasal Spray 7 gm if you have a recent nose operation or have any nose infections as it may lead to nose bleeding and excessive pain in the nose, leading to further worsening of your condition. Consult your doctor and do as advised for the best results.
No, you are not recommended to stop taking Allegra Nasal Duo Nasal Spray 7 gm without consulting your doctor, as it may worsen the condition or cause recurring symptoms. Therefore, take Allegra Nasal Duo Nasal Spray 7 gm for as long as your doctor has prescribed it, and if you experience any difficulty while taking Allegra Nasal Duo Nasal Spray 7 gm, please consult your doctor.
You should avoid taking Allegra Nasal Duo Nasal Spray 7 gm and consult a doctor before using Allegra Nasal Duo Nasal Spray 7 gm if you have had any recent nose problems (like nose bleed, nose injury, nose ulcers, or nose surgery), infections like tuberculosis (TB), eye problems like herpes eye infection, glaucoma, or cataracts.
Yes, the Allegra Nasal Duo Nasal Spray 7 gm makes you prone to infections. So as a precautionary measure, please stay away from any person who has chickenpox, measles, or tuberculosis, as they are highly contagious.
No, the Allegra Nasal Duo Nasal Spray 7 gm is not used to treat asthma attacks. Allegra Nasal Duo Nasal Spray 7 gm is used to prevent allergic symptoms that can cause asthma. Therefore, it is recommended to carry a rescue inhaler always to treat asthma attacks.
